Output a63ab828ba521f56739a472fae092148b72ff4852c07af1788dfad4b8430ee26:32

value
31650091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ab053717a50e6b24ef67a48b34e01042ed0847 OP_EQUAL
address
MBcC8omYbCQ7YM6SZFZgSPSWx9btqB6vUz
transaction
a63ab828ba521f56739a472fae092148b72ff4852c07af1788dfad4b8430ee26
spent
true